The UAE has teamed up with Samsung for the third edition of the Samsung Innovation Campus that trains young people in key areas of artificial intelligence, including machine learning, data analysis and the Internet of Things.
Participants will learn from industry experts and gain practical skills to prepare them for careers in the tech sector.
It's part of the UAE Artificial Intelligence Camp 2025, the region’s largest AI-focused event, featuring over 70 workshops, hackathons and lectures for students, youth and professionals.
Officials from both the UAE government and Samsung say the partnership reflects a shared commitment to preparing the next generation of tech leaders and advancing the UAE’s AI goals.
